composer命令工具

  1. 添加国内镜像,加快下载速度
    composer config -g repo.packagist composer https://packagist.phpcomposer.com
    敲黑板::也可以添加Laravel镜像
    composer config -g repo.packagist composer https://packagist.laravel-china.org

  2. 切换到默认地址
    composer config -g repo.packagist composer https://packagist.org

  3. 今天用composer工具安装第三方库,然后composer install一直报错。

[Composer\Downloader\TransportException]
Invalid credentials for 'https://packagist.phpcomposer.com/p/provider-2016%24ae19026fd0d5a3d5733e5a46202305c96ff2ae
1ccd7988bb88c5fa2a7e490f7d.json', aborting.

解决过程:

  • 检查composer版本号
    composer -v

  • 检查composer是否本身有错误,然后使用composer diagnose 进行检查


    image.png
  • 我的检测结果


    composer命令工具_第1张图片
    image.png
  • 然后我又对composer进行升级处理,使用composer self-update


    composer命令工具_第2张图片
    image.png
  • 注意:如果想还原旧的composer版本。
    Use composer self-update --rollback to return to version 1.4.2(这是我原来的版本号,你可以再升级前查看下版本号)


  1. 清理缓存
    composer clear-cache

最后终于可以顺利安装第三方库了。

你可能感兴趣的:(composer命令工具)